Blazer driveability

Do all Blazers command 100% attention while trying to herd it down the road? I have an 85 with 2.5 suspension lift and 32x11.50 tires. Especially when stopping it pulls hard right and during acceleration it goes left. I've had this vehicle for a long time (100,000 miles) and have tried everything I can think of. Ball joints, wheel bearings, power steering gear, rag joint, tie rod ends, all is new. (complete brake job twice)
The only thing I can't correct is the wheelbase is 1 inch difference from one side to the other. Shorter on the right side, measured at spring perches. Is this a problem and will it cause erratic behaviour? If so how can this be corrected?
